    Crime Protection

    Home security systems come with many features. One of them is crime protection. Crime protection is an important aspect of the home security system because it aims to protect the property and people inside the premises. These days, crimes like robbery and burglary are rising, so it’s imperative to have a home security system to reduce these crimes. Homeowners can make their property safer by getting a security system, which will help detect break-ins or other criminal activities.

    The crime protection features work in two ways: They provide alerts for unusual behavior on the homeowner’s property. Also, they notify the police immediately if there is an alarm activation or any other criminal activity happening on the premises.

    Vandalism

    Vandalism is a common problem in the security industry. However, there are different ways to tackle it. For example, companies have created sensors that can detect vandalism and alert the homeowner at the same time. Notifications can be sent to their smartphones or even emergency responders, depending on what the system is set up to do.

    There are also monitoring systems that send alerts when they detect movement in certain areas of the home. Other security devices will alert homeowners when someone tries to get into their house via windows or doors. These simple measures can be effective for preventing break-ins and vandalism.
